Moral Reasoning
The process by which individuals think about, analyze, and solve ethical problems or decide between right and wrong behaviors.
Lawrence Kohlberg
A psychologist best known for his theory of stages of moral development.
Conventional
Referring to beliefs, behaviors, or activities that are widely accepted, practiced, or considered standard within a culture, society, or social group.
Postconventional
A stage in moral development where individuals make decisions based on internal principles that may not align with societal norms.
